Job Duties
- Develop and maintain strong relationships with clients at all levels and provide outstanding customer service
- Service events and act as a point of escalation when needed
- Identify key issues and decision makers to influence contract renewal and facilitate planning efforts
- Consult with Venue Sales Leadership on sales strategies
- Participate in business review presentations
- Manage efficient and profitable operations focusing on revenue maximization and cost control
- Achieve financial goals by managing labor, equipment rentals, and other costs
- Utilize operational and financial reports and submit accurate billing and sales forecasts
- Direct daily floor operations including scheduling, equipment setup, and strikes
- Ensure equipment and services meet client specifications and brand standards
- Anticipate and address equipment challenges professionally
- Maintain inventory control and ensure safety and quality assurance
- Share labor and equipment efficiently within the local market
- Attend operational venue meetings
- Apply troubleshooting and problem-solving skills to resolve equipment and software issues
- Act as solo on-site technician when necessary
- Develop sales strategies to maximize revenue including upselling and cross-selling
- Prepare and deliver presentations and proposals
- Attend site visits and planning meetings to support events
- Collaborate with vendors and internal departments to capture and service events
- Maintain accurate customer information in the CRM
- Cultivate and maintain relationships with customers and venue personnel
- Oversee personnel assisting with event execution
- Manage team performance, staffing, and development
- Provide coaching and training on company standards and systems
- Implement diversity, equity, and inclusion initiatives
- Promote a culture of high performance and continuous improvement
